FINE ARTCROW’S SHADOW INSTITUTE OF THE ARTSThe Art Institute’s programming includes instruction in both contemporary and traditional art forms and serves Native American emerging artists, established artists and youth. Programs for artists include:
Founded by artist James Lavadour in 1992, Crow’s Shadow brings students, teachers and professional artists together on the Umatilla Indian Reservation to share, learn and create. Art making opportunities vary from fine art printmaking to basketmaking, from computer graphics to beadworking and from photography to papermaking.
